Monitoring & Observability · Updated 2026
Quick Verdict
Large enterprises needing an AI-powered, all-in-one solution for complex environments should choose Dynatrace. Teams prioritizing cost, flexibility, and a unified observability stack built on open-source foundations should choose Elastic APM.
Dynatrace is a premium, closed-source platform that uses AI to automate monitoring, root-cause analysis, and performance management for large-scale, cloud-native applications. Elastic APM is an open-source component of the Elastic Stack, focusing on integrating APM with logs and metrics in a flexible, self-managed or cloud offering. The core difference is Dynatrace's automated, opinionated intelligence versus Elastic's customizable, unified data approach, reflected in their pricing models: custom enterprise contracts versus a free/open-core model.
Side-by-Side Comparison
| Aspect | Dynatrace | Elastic APM |
|---|---|---|
| Pricing | Custom enterprise pricing, premium cost | Free and open-source; paid features for support & advanced capabilities |
| Ease of Use | High; AI automates setup and analysis, reducing toil | Moderate; requires more configuration and stack management expertise |
| Scalability | Excellent for large, global enterprise environments | Highly scalable, but scaling requires more infrastructure planning |
| Integrations | Broad, vendor-curated ecosystem with deep cloud provider integration | Extensive via the Elastic ecosystem and Beats agents; strong for custom data ingestion |
| Open Source | No | Yes (core components) |
| Best For | Large enterprises needing automated, AI-driven observability at scale | Teams wanting a unified, cost-effective observability stack based on open source |
Choose Dynatrace if...
Choose Dynatrace if you are a large enterprise with a complex, hybrid or multi-cloud environment and need deep, AI-driven observability with minimal manual configuration. It is ideal when budget is less constrained and the primary goal is automated problem detection and resolution at massive scale.
Choose Elastic APM if...
Choose Elastic APM if you want a cost-effective, highly integrated observability solution that combines traces, logs, and metrics in a single platform you can self-manage. It is the best choice for teams already invested in the Elastic Stack or those who prioritize open-source tools and need deep, customizable data correlation.
Product Details
Dynatrace
An all-in-one, AI-powered observability and application performance monitoring (APM) platform for cloud-native and hybrid environments.
Pricing
Custom pricing
Best For
Large enterprises and DevOps/SRE teams running complex, cloud-native applications who need automated, AI-driven observability to manage performance and availability at scale.
Key Features
Pros
- + Powerful AI engine automates problem detection and root cause analysis
- + Extremely deep, code-level observability with minimal manual configuration
- + Unified platform covering metrics, traces, logs, and user experience
Cons
- - Premium pricing can be prohibitive for small to mid-sized businesses
- - Feature-rich platform has a steep learning curve for new users
- - Primarily a SaaS/vendor-managed solution with less on-premise flexibility
Elastic APM
An application performance monitoring system built on the Elastic Stack that provides real-time performance insights and distributed tracing.
Pricing
Free
Best For
Development and SRE teams who already use or want a unified observability platform that combines APM, logs, and metrics.
Key Features
Pros
- + Deep integration with logs and metrics in the Elastic Stack
- + Open-source core with a generous free tier
- + Powerful, flexible querying and visualization via Kibana
Cons
- - Can have a steeper learning curve than standalone APM tools
- - Managing the full Elastic Stack requires operational overhead
- - Advanced features and support require a paid subscription